Output cdd56651efc041e65c865212e5adad5878a143692daa92f0cffff578cf1f94de:9

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 f73efcddce42ed0dcb988b644145901d516f5756
address
bc1q7ul0ehwwgtksmjuc3djyz3vsr4gk746kgr0265
transaction
cdd56651efc041e65c865212e5adad5878a143692daa92f0cffff578cf1f94de
confirmations
16486
spent
true